【技术实现步骤摘要】
一种关联图像呈现的处理系统
[0001]本专利技术涉及电数字数据处理
,特别是涉及一种关联图像呈现的处理系统。
技术介绍
[0002]当用户界面上同时显示有多张图像时,单张图像在用户界面上占有的面积往往较小,为了让用户清晰看到用户界面上的所有图像,用户界面上一般还在每张图像的固定位置(比如右上角)附带一个对图像进行放大的操作图标;当用户点击某一张图像对应的放大操作图标后,放大后的图像就显示在用户界面上。但是,现有技术中对单张图像进行放大后的显示时,一般是将放大后的图像显示在用户界面的中心区域,这会导致原来显示在用户界面中心区域的图像被遮掩;如果被遮掩的图像是与放大的图像关联性较高的图像,那么用户将难以同时在用户界面上看到与放大后的图像关联性较高的图像,导致用户的体验感较差。
技术实现思路
[0003]本专利技术目的在于,提供一种关联图像呈现的处理系统,以满足用户同时在用户界面上看到与放大后的图像关联性较高的图像的需求,改善用户的体验感。
[0004]根据本专利技术,提供了一种关联图像呈现的处理系统,包括处理器和存储器,所述存储器上存储有计算机可读指令,所述计算机可读指令被所述处理器执行时实现以下步骤:S100,获取用户界面上的待放大图像P;所述用户界面上包括N个子等分区域,所述待放大图像P显示在所述N个子等分区域中的其中一个子等分区域中,所述N个子等分区域中不同子等分区域用于显示不同的图像,任一子等分区域在用户界面上的长为H,宽为W。
[0005]S200,获取所述待放大图像P对 ...
【技术保护点】
【技术特征摘要】 【专利技术属性】
1.一种关联图像呈现的处理系统,包括处理器和存储器,所述存储器上存储有计算机可读指令,其特征在于,所述计算机可读指令被所述处理器执行时实现以下步骤:S100,获取用户界面上的待放大图像P;所述用户界面上包括N个子等分区域,所述待放大图像P显示在所述N个子等分区域中的其中一个子等分区域中,所述N个子等分区域中不同子等分区域用于显示不同的图像,任一子等分区域在用户界面上的长为H,宽为W;S200,获取所述待放大图像P对应的放大比例系数k,所述放大比例系数k用于将所述待放大图像P的长和宽分别放大k倍,k>1;S300,获取将所述待放大图像P放大后覆盖的子等分区域的数量M,M=(ceil(k))2,ceil( )为向上取整;S400,获取第一区域显示的图像中与待放大图像P关联最小的前M
‑
1张图像;所述第一区域为所述N个子等分区域中除所述待放大图像P所在的子等分区域以外的其他子等分区域;S500,如果目标最小矩形包围框满足长为ceil(k)
×
H且宽为ceil(k)
×
W的条件,则在目标区域中显示将所述待放大图像P进行放大后的图像,所述目标区域由用户界面中所述前M
‑
1张图像所在的子等分区域与所述待放大图像P所在的子等分区域构成,所述目标最小矩形包围框为所述前M
‑
1张图像所在的子等分区域与所述待放大图像P所在的子等分区域对应的最小矩形包围框。2.根据权利要求1所述的关联图像呈现的处理系统,其特征在于,S500还包括:如果所述目标最小矩形包围框不满足长为ceil(k)
×
H且宽为ceil(k)
×
W的条件,则进入S600:S600,获取长为ceil(k)
×
H且宽为ceil(k)
×
W的目标滑动窗口;S700,使用所述目标滑动窗口对所述用户界面上的子等分区域进行遍历,获取所述目标滑动窗口滑动前和每次滑动包括的B中子区域的数量,B为所述前M
‑
1张图像所在的子等分区域与所述待放大图像P所在的子等分区域构成的子等分区域集合;S800,获取第二区域包括的子等分区域集合D,D={d1,d2,
…
,d
m
,
…
,d
M
},d
m
为D包括的第m个子等分区域,m的取值范围为1到M;所述第二区域为包括的B中子区域的数量最大时目标滑动窗口覆盖的区域;S900,遍历D,如果d
m
∈B,则将d
m
追加至第一集合A1;否则,将d
m
追加至第二集合A2;所述第一集合A1和所述第二集合A2的初始化均为null;S1000,将B
‑
A1中子等分区域显示的图像与A2中子等分区域显示的图像进行互换;S1100,在所述第二区域中显示将所述待放大图像P进行放大后的图像。3.根据权利要求2所述的关联图像呈现的处理系统,其特征在于,S1000包括:S1010,获取将B
‑
A1中子等分区域显示的图像与A2中子等分区域显示的图像进行互换的方式集合L,L={l1,l2,
…
,l
q
,
…
,l
Q
},l
q
为将B
‑
技术研发人员:于伟,靳雯,王全修,石江枫,赵洲洋,张宇,
申请(专利权)人:日照睿安信息科技有限公司,
类型:发明
国别省市:
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。